引言
当用户或开发者遇到“tpwallettoken error”时,表面是交易/调用失败,深层通常涉及合约信息、链环境、签名/权限以及本地密钥管理等多个维度。本文综合分析该错误的常见成因、逐步排查方法,并扩展到私密数据存储策略、去中心化交易所(DEX)交互要点、市场分析指标、全球化智能数据能力、多链资产兑换逻辑与数据备份方案,给出可执行的修复与防护清单。
一、tpwallettoken 错误的常见成因
- 合约地址或 ABI 不匹配:调用的 token 合约地址、ABI 或 decimals 错误会导致读写失败或数值异常。
- 链 ID / RPC 不一致:请求落在错误的网络(如 BSC vs Ethereum)会报错。
- 授权/allowance 不足:向 DEX 路由合约转账前未 approve 或额度不够。
- nonce/签名/私钥问题:本地签名失败、硬件钱包超时或签名格式不符(EIP-712)会导致交易被拒。
- 代币合约自毁或暂停:合约存在锁死逻辑或暂停权限。
- 流动性/滑点/手续费:DEX swap 因滑点限制或路由失败回滚。
- RPC 节点或 CORS/跨域问题:节点不稳定或 API 返回异常。
二、排查与快速修复步骤(故障单)
1. 重现问题:记录完整 TX hash、调用数据、链 ID、RPC URL、钱包类型与版本。

2. 查看链上日志:用 explorer 或自建节点检查 tx receipt、revert reason 与事件。
3. 验证合约:确认 token 合约地址、ABI、decimals、总量是否正常。
4. 检查 allowance:确认用户是否已对 router 或合约 approve 足够额度。
5. 测试签名:用本地私钥或模拟环境复签名,确认 EIP 格式与 nonce。
6. 切换 RPC/节点:尝试备用节点或 Infura/Alchemy,排除节点问题。
7. 检查前端/钱包:清缓存、重装插件或用不同钱包(MetaMask、WalletConnect、硬件钱包)复测。
三、私密数据存储最佳实践
- 不在前端或明文存储私钥/助记词;使用硬件钱包或受信托的密钥管理服务(HSM、KMS)。
- 对敏感元数据(用户映射、授权流水)采用端到端加密,TLS+静态加密(AES-256)。
- 使用分布式存储(IPFS/Arweave)保存非敏感资产元数据,敏感数据先加密后上链或存储。
- 引入多重备份策略:冷备(纸质/硬件)+ 热备(加密云 KMS),并实现 Shamir 分片以减少单点风险。
四、去中心化交易所(DEX)交互要点
- 路由逻辑:优先使用聚合器(1inch、Paraswap)以减少滑点与路由失败。
- 交易前估算:预估 gas、滑点、最小接收量与失败回滚成本。
- 防前跑/MEV:在高频交易对或大额交易中使用保护措施(私有交易池、闪电路由)。
- 审计与监控:对常用路由合约与工厂合约保持审计与版本管理,实时监控流动性变化。
五、市场分析报告(用于定位错误影响与策略调整)
- 基本指标:日均交易量、成交笔数、流动性深度、持币集中度(持有人分布)。

- 风险指标:波动率、滑点/失败率、合约异常调用次数。
- 监测信号:异常提款、短时大额转账、流动性池快速抽离应触发告警。
- 决策建议:若某 token 出现频繁 tpwallettoken 错误,短期内限制大额兑换,通知 LP 与社群,同时提交链上审计请求。
六、全球化智能数据(Global Intelligent Data)能力
- 多源聚合:跨链 Oracle(Chainlink、Band)+ 交易所深度数据 + on-chain events 汇总,实现全局视图。
- 实时分析:使用流处理(Kafka/Fluentd + Spark/Flink)进行实时风控与预警。
- AI/模型:基于历史 on-chain 指标训练模型预测高失败概率的交易对与路由,自动切换防护策略。
七、多链资产兑换与桥接注意事项
- 桥类型:托管式、合约锚定、熔断式、跨链消息(Wormhole、LayerZero)各有安全模型。
- 包装与解包:Wrapped token 的 decimals 与 mint/burn 逻辑必须一致且可验证。
- 原子性:优先选择具备原子交换或回滚保障的跨链方案,或对用户明确提示最终性等待时间。
八、数据备份与恢复策略
- 私钥与助记词:至少三份冷备份,采用地理分散存储与 Shamir Secret Sharing。
- 节点与日志:链节点快照、区块数据定期备份,并保存交易索引以便重放与审计。
- 恶意事件恢复:制定 RTO/RPO(恢复时间/数据允许丢失)目标,定期演练恢复流程。
九、实用检查清单(对开发与运维)
- 验证合约地址/ABI/decimals;确认 chainId 与 RPC。
- 检查 allowance 与 token balance;使用模拟交易(eth_call)测试路由。
- 收集并解析 revert reason;如为自定义 revert,联系合约维护方。
- 启用监控告警(失败率、异常大额、流动性池波动)。
- 备份密钥并采用多签流程,保障紧急操作的安全性与合规性。
结语
tpwallettoken error 常常是多因素叠加的结果,单点修复往往无法彻底消除风险。推荐从技术(合约/签名/节点)、运营(监控/预警/市场策略)与安全(私钥管理/备份/多签)三条线并行治理。建立全球化智能数据平台与多链流水线,可以在未来大幅降低类似错误的发生频率,并在出现异常时快速定位与恢复。
相关标题建议:
1. 深度排查 tpwallettoken 错误:从签名到跨链桥的全流程指南
2. 私钥管理与多链备份:防止 tpwallettoken 事故的安全白皮书
3. 去中心化交易所交互与市场监控:降低 swap 失败率的实践
4. 全球化智能数据平台在多链资产兑换中的应用
评论
CryptoFan88
文章很实用,尤其是排查清单,立刻按步骤复测了一遍问题就定位到 allowance 问题。
张小北
关于私钥备份部分建议再展开 Shamir 实操示例,会更好落地。
Mona_Li
市场指标那节很到位,监控建议已经纳入我们的风控看板。
链闻观察者
强调了跨链桥的风险,尤其同意要优先选原子性或可回滚的方案。
Ethan
希望后续能出一篇结合具体工具(Flink/Kafka/Chainlink)的实现案例。